There are other, more subtle problems that, if neglected, might result in more serious repairs or the need for an early replacement of your a/c. While a unit that will not turn on is a clear indication that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ious problems. If you recognize with the more subtle indications of a problem with your air conditioning, you will be able to contact a expert service specialist quicker rather than later.
If any of the following apply, among our Missouri AC repair specialists encourages that you give us a call:
- You are sustaining an increase in the quantity of cash required to pay for your monthly utility costs: Inefficient operation of your a/c unit can be caused by a number of various concerns, including dripping ductwork, an internal breakdown, or a malfunctioning thermostat. This implies that it needs to work harder to keep your residential or commercial property cool, which will result in a substantial boost in the amount that you pay in utility costs.
- You just observe hot air coming out of your vents: First things initially, make certain you have not unintentionally set the thermostat to the inaccurate temperature level by examining it. If that is not the case, then you more than likely have a issue on the inside of your air conditioner, and you need to get it examined by a professional.
- You are seeing a greater humidity level at your home: Even though this is not the primary function of your air conditioner, it is responsible for managing the humidity level inside of your home or industrial building. Greater humidity suggests that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can result in the growth of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is important that you get this matter resolved as rapidly as humanly practical, particularly for the sake of your security.
- The air flow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a wide variety of elements that can result in inadequate air flow. We will need to perform a comprehensive inspection in order to determine whether the issue is the result of a clogged up air filter, an issue with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or blocked air ducts.
- You observe that there is a considerable amount of wetness in the location around your system: Condensation is a natural incident, nevertheless it shouldn’t exist in extreme quantities. It is possible that you have a dripping refrigerant or a blocked drain tube if you observe any excess moisture or pooling water in the area.
- Strange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an air conditioning unit to develop some background noise while it is running. On the other hand, if it starts making audible shrieking,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an apparent indicator that something requires to be fixed.
- It appears that there is a issue with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your air conditioning unit. If you have cold and hot areas around your home, your system will not shut down, or it won’t start,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your unit won’t start, it might likewise be because it will not shut down.
- Foul odors are coming from your unit: There may be a problem with your air conditioning if you smell anything burning or a moldy smell. These odors can be brought on by a variety of aspects, including mold advancement and charred wiring.
- Your system rotates typically in between the following states: When the temperature level inside your home reaches the level that you have actually chosen on the thermostat, a/c are configured to shut off instantly. In spite of this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something wrong with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a few noises that should not be heard originating from a/c unit even though they do not run completely sil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king noise. These specific sounds often show that there is a issue within the cooling unit that needs to be repaired by a expert of in Jackson County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your a/c The following ought to be included:
- Banging: The issue is typically the compressor in an air conditioning system that is making a banging noise. This element of the a/c is responsible for delivering refrigerant to the different other elements of the unit in order to eliminate excess heat from your home. Compressor parts might relax as the a/c system ages. This noise is brought on by the parts moving around and rattling and banging into one another.
- Shrieking: A broken blower fan motor within the a/c might produce a sound similar to screeching or screeching if the motor is working poorly. Usually, a defective fan belt or damaged bearings in the motor are to blame for this sound. Switch off the a/c right now and get in touch with a professional for repairs whenever you hear a shrieking sound.
- Grinding: The noise of something grinding is never a excellent sign to hear originating from any type of mechanical item. Pistons inside the compressor may have broken, which may lead to this grinding sound originating from the air conditioner.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it often suggests that the compressor itself has to be replaced. The total air conditioning system might require to be replaced depending upon the design of air conditioner and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is very common for an a/c to make a clicking sound when it initially turns on. If you hear clicking throughout the whole period of the cooling cycle, then there is a issue with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working properly.
